371 Gosbrook Road is a detached house in Caversham, Reading, Reading (RG4 8ED). It has a recorded floor area of 130 m² (around 1399 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1900-1929. At 130 m² this is the largest unit on EPC record across the building (52–130 m²). The building's EPC ratings span F to C across 13 units on file. The latest certificate (October 2018) shows a D (score 60),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in December 2012 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, wall efficiency went from Poor to Very Good, roof efficiency went from Very Poor to Very Good and window efficiency went from Poor to Very Good; while hot-water efficiency dropped from Good to Poor and main heating dropped from Good to Very Poor. Main heating runs on electricity: electricity, unspecified tariff.

At 130 m² the property is well over the postcode median (71 m² across 12 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. Today's modelled estimate of £484,000 sits 53.7% above the 2015 sale of £315,000.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£225/sq ft) was about 19% below the postcode norm. 6 planning records sit against the property, 6 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include subdivision and change of use to residential,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. 11 years since the last transfer (March 2015).
